What a beautiful neighborhood we have. Like the rest of the world though, we wrestle with the proliferation of junk. There's so much junk and garbage in the world that getting rid of it is a big problem, even with our great recycling campaign. An increasing number of people think the best thing to do with their junk is to take it up into our Leona Heights neighborhood and chuck it alongside the road. Mountain Blvd., Mountain View Ave., and Leona St. have all been targeted by illegal dumpers on a regular basis in recent years. You've seen it… couches, TVs, cars, bags of dirty diapers, stolen mail…it's out of hand… too many waste dumpers!

If you witness illegal dumpers doing their thing, call 777-3333. For pickup of dumped materials by the City of Oakland, call 434-5101. It's important that the City of Oakland and the Oakland Police Department keep Leona Heights in mind as they go about their daily jobs. For this reason, it's important that each of us reports anything illegal that we see. Reporting is especially important if we're the victims of some type of crime, no matter how petty. Attention to our neighborhood, especially by the Oakland Police Department, is allocated based on the number of incidents they have on record. We're helping pay their salaries, so why not put them to work for us?'
